Why should I use group policy?

When you deploy or manage computers using group policy, you can create policies that determine how a computer will run by setting settings such as local user accounts, security settings, background services, and computer defaults. You can also change computer settings on a user-by-user basis. For example, you can give one user the privilege to use an e-mail program, another user the right to surf the Web, and a third user permission to create and edit documents.

What features does group policy offer?

A single group policy can include settings, both in the User Configuration and Computer Configuration folders, that modify the behavior of computers running Windows 7, Windows 8 or Windows 10. Typically, settings are grouped by the type of computer. For example, a configuration policy might be applied to computers that are connected to the Internet and share resources with the Active Directory domain on which the policy is being applied, such as network printers.
